Description: TECHNICAL FIELD The present invention relates to a cutting mechanism for a continuous sheet material (hereinafter, simply abbreviated as a sheet) such as a sheet, a film, and a folded cylindrical material. The present invention relates to a cutting mechanism capable of simultaneously cutting one cut end of a cutting part and the other cut end into different shapes.

(Prior Art) Conventionally, when a long tubular film is heat-sealed periodically to form a bottom portion and then cut in a region adjacent to the bottom sealing portion to manufacture a bag-like object, the bottom shape is horizontal. In the case of a straight line in the direction, the shape of the cut at the bottom and the shape of the cut at the opening of the next bag-like material were the same, and it was sufficient to cut using a straight cutting edge.

However, for example, when a bag for shrink-wrapping meat or processed meat thereof is manufactured, a round-bottom bag is required for the purpose of preventing appearance of the package after shrinking or preventing air residue at the corners. In such a case, arc-shaped heat sealing is performed and then cutting is performed using a cutting device having an arc-shaped blade edge adapted to the heat-sealing. In this case, the shape of the cut end of the opening of the next bag is a concave arc shape, which is difficult to handle when filling and heat-sealing the contents as it is, and the appearance of the package is unnatural. A method of re-cutting in a straight line in the process, or a method of first cutting in a straight line online and then using scissors or the like to cut into circles according to the seal part has been used.

(Problems to be Solved by the Invention) However, the conventional method as described above has a remarkably low productivity, requires extra manpower, and is extremely inefficient in the industry.

In order to eliminate such an inefficient situation, the present inventors initially carried out cutting by lowering and lowering at the same time in a state where the arcuate blade edge and the linear blade edge were in close contact, but cutting was performed in the vicinity where both blade edges were in close contact. It became incomplete and could not be separated.

(Means for Solving the Problem) As a result of intensive studies made by the present inventors in order to solve the above-mentioned problem, one of the two edges of the portion where the blade edges are in close contact (the portion where the cuts overlap) is missing. The present invention has been found to result in complete cutting, and has reached the present invention.

That is, the present invention is a device for simultaneously cutting a continuous sheet so that one cut end and the other cut end have different shapes, and a portion where both cut ends of the cutting edges of the cutting blades corresponding to both cut ends overlap. A pair of cutting edges with one cutting edge missing are closely arranged, and there is a pressing device composed of a pressing base and a pressing head for the sheet at the periphery of each cutting blade, and at least the cutting blade is lowered. The present invention relates to a sheet cutting mechanism having a mechanism capable of pressing and fixing a sheet between sheets.

In the present invention, the continuous sheet is, for example, a single layer, multiple layers, or a folded tube-like flat material used by cutting it into two or more pieces, and examples thereof include plastic, paper and other easily cut materials.

In the present invention, the cuts having different shapes are, for example, a combination in which the shape of one cut is a convex curve and the shape of the other cut is a straight line, and one shape and the other shape are convex curves and Examples include, but are not limited to, a combination with a concave curve having a smaller curvature, a combination of a convex curve and a convex curve, or a combination of a complicated curve and a complicated curve or straight line. .

The cutting blade used in the present invention is a combination of cutting blades having different shapes as described above, but in particular, two or more cutting blades are closely arranged, in which case one of the cutting edges is missing in a portion where the cutting edges overlap each other. It is what makes me. Further, it is preferable that the cutting edge used in the present invention has a serrated shape because of excellent sharpness.

Further, in the cutting mechanism of the present invention, a pressing device including a pressing head and a pressing base is arranged around the cutting blade to fix the sheet when cutting. The holding head is for fixing the sheet on the peripheral edge of the cutting blade, and the shape of the peripheral edge is preferably along the shape of the cutting edge. The holding head is adapted to be lowered and lowered at least during the cutting.

Further, the presser base is a fixed base for sandwiching and fixing the sheet between the presser head that is lowered and lowered.

In this cutting mechanism, if desired, a sheet chip removing device can be attached to the pressing device. As the removing device, the following various types can be adopted, but the removing device is not limited thereto.

(1) The inside of the presser base of the part that becomes the chip of the sheet is hollowed out to form a chip drop opening, and the core of the presser head is cut into the sheet, and after the presser head is lifted, it projects toward the hole of the chip drop opening. A protruding rod is provided as described above.

(2) The presser foot of the sheet part that becomes the chips of the sheet is hollowed out to serve as a chip outlet, and a pressurizing air outlet is provided at the core of the presser head to cut the sheet and then lift the presser head. A compressed air ejection device is provided so that the pressurized air is ejected from the outlet toward the hole of the chip dropping opening.

(3) The inside of the presser base of the sheet part that becomes the chips of the sheet is hollowed to form a chip suction port, and the other end of the chip suction port sucks the cut sheet piece when the pressing head is lifted after cutting the sheet. Attach a suction device that can

If desired, instead of the above-described chip removing method, a thin non-cutting portion that does not completely separate the sheet is provided on at least a part of the cutting blade that forms the cut edge of the cutting sheet piece that becomes the chips. It is also possible to provide a narrow width missing portion that remains.

In this case, chips are connected to the bag obtained by cutting, but can be easily torn off.

(Operation / Effect) As described above, according to the mechanism of the present invention, continuous sheet-like materials can be cut at the same time so as to have cuts of different shapes, so that a free-form bag-like material can be efficiently manufactured, Further, in the case where the chip removing device is provided, the chips are not mixed in the bag-shaped material.
